The Flying Chef- A journey of fine wine, food and unique destinations (Southern Africa)
11 Nights/ 12 Days:

This journey involves a lovely celebrity chef, who specializes in heritage food from various cultures in our beautiful nation. We will visit 3 iconic highlights of Southern Africa, in our 11-day journey namely Cape Town, Kruger National Park, and Victoria Falls. Weaved into the journey will be great interactive meal experiences, enabling each guest to partake in meals that compliment our rainbow nation’s incredibly diverse culture.

From preparing a meal with endless views of the Atlantic Ocean, to sampling unique specialties made on an open fire deep in a safari lodge, to enjoying gourmet cuisine on a private island in the middle of the mighty Zambezi River, near Victoria Falls, this tour with tantalize the taste-buds, but also prickle all 5 of your senses on a trip of a lifetime.

  • 5 Nights in Clarendon Bantry Bay, Cape Town
  • 3 Nights in Rock Fig Safari Lodge, Timbavati Game reserve, greater Kruger
  • 1 Night in The Residence, Houghton, Johannesburg
  • 2 Nights in Chundu Island Lodge, Zambezi River, Victoria Falls.

Travel by all forms possible (Southern Africa) 14 Nights/ 15 Days:

This out of the box trip is designed to give the adventurous traveller, a taste for the many unique forms of travel in Southern Africa. From a hot air balloon over a Big 5 safari area, to a helicopter flight over Table Mountain, to a Boat cruise on the mighty Zambezi River, to 4 x 4 Jeep experience deep in the Atlantis Sand dunes, to a historic railway experience on Rovos Rail, to a scenic charter flight over northern Botswana’s Savute, to a guided Mokoro canoe experience in the Okavango Delta. Let’s not forget the chauffeured vintage car journey to a historic 300-year-old wine estate, to a delightful horse and carriage ride through the vineyards, and the cruise on a modern superyacht around Robben Island, in Cape Town

  • 5 Nights in Belmond Mount Nelson, Cape Town
  • 2 Nights on the Rovos Rail from Cape Town to Pretoria
  • 3 Nights in Old Drift Lodge, Victoria Falls
  • 2 Nights in Belmond Savute Lodge, Botswana
  • 2 Nights in Belmond Eagles Island, Okavango Delta

Digital Detox (Kruger National Park and Kwa Zulu Natal)
9 Nights/ 10 Days

This tour takes you off the relentless cycle of digital screens, and really enables the traveller who is locked into an overloaded information age process, to unplug, and enjoy some of the most beautiful landscapes, wilderness areas known to us, and yet, deliberately makes access to the internet, very limited. We focus on a few key areas: Kruger National Park south and central area and the unspoiled coastline of northern Kwa Zulu Natal, near the Mozambique border.

  • 2 Nights in a seasonal tented camp set deep within southern Kruger
  • 3 Nights in a private concession belonging to Rhino Post Safaris in central Kruger
  • 4 Nights in Thonga Beach Lodge, set deep in a protected marine area, without any neighboring coastal resorts
